Symptom: The “No connection” message appears on
the HC-100 while operating the ERV-750.
Connection to valve operator interrupted
1. Make sure the ERV-750 is powered on.
2. Make sure the cable is connected, or that a Bluetooth
link has been established.
3. Pressing the brake button on an ERV-750 with a ver-
sion 1.01 control board will interrupt the controller
connection.
i. Tap Yes to autoconnect and re-establish the con-
nection.
ii. If the controller is connected using Bluetooth, it
may take 15-30 seconds to re-establish the link.
Version 1.01 control boards can be updated. Contact
E.H. Wachs service for information.
Symptom: A “Transducer Error” message appears
while operating the TM-7 or ERV-750.
The transducer readings from the valve operator are out of
normal range. This indicates a problem with either the
transducers or cables.
Caution: Vitals uses transducer readings to calculate
operating torque. Operating with incorrect readings can
cause the machine to break a valve.
